Abstract

A process for the production of polymers of methyl methacrylate or copolymers thereof with aromatic vinyl hydrocarbons comprises (1) heating methyl methacrylate or a mixture thereof with up to 50% by weight of an aromatic vinyl hydrocarbon in the presence of free radicals at 50 DEG to 90 DEG C. until at least 20% of the monomeric material has undergone conversion by both polymerization, (2) controlling the temperature of the polymerizing mass to ensure that the temperature does not exceed 160 DEG C. until the exothermic action has subsided and (3) completing the polymerization at a temperature between 115-160 DEG C. The usual free radical initiators are used. After the first stage the reaction mass may be transferred to another vessel, or series of vessels which all have cooling means. Chain transfer agents may be employed.
